Handover — Dray & Kessel contractors, Blackmoor House. Evac-chair store is on level 3, beside the east stairwell. Two chairs inside; the third went to Harwick Annex for servicing, back Thursday. Check straps and brake levers before sign-off; log any faults in the red binder on the shelf. Do not block the door with tools or crates — fire warden checks daily. Lights are motion-triggered; door self-locks behind you. The keypad by the door takes the following pass code.

turnstile pass: bdg-YEOZLM-79341408

Ticket #—Missed Pick-up: Raffle Drums

Two brass raffle drums for the Copperfield staff party were not collected from the Dunmow Lane storeroom yesterday. Pick-up rebooked with Swiftwren Couriers for tomorrow, 09:00–10:00 window. Receiving site: Halloway Hall, rear entrance, ask for the events steward. Drums are pre-loaded with stubs and sealed; do not open. Sign the chain-of-custody slip on arrival. When the courier arrives, apply the hand-over instruction noted below.

handover note for kawif-kagep: the ulaius norwyn courier leaves the norok aldok wenix oliael ulays kelox fraeth kelix ledger at gate 6848 under passcode 516531

Quick one for the Brindlewood telemetry stack: payloads over 4KB should get compressed before they hit the ingest gateway, or you'll see throttling alerts all night. We use zstd at level 3 — don't crank it higher, the agents are CPU-starved. If compression ratios look off, restart the collector first. The relevant knobs for the compressor are listed here.

deployment values, bawip-fahog:
wenwyn:
  pin: 6601
  tenant: druys
  seal: seal_c3ded18a
  metrics_host: metrics.wenwyn.ferrasoft.corp
  standby_team: quenox
  escalation: gorvan-istir
  nonce: e6dc01

The ceremony requires two engineers from the Willowmere team and one observer. Generate the keypair on the air-gapped laptop, split custody of the private key shares, and confirm the public key fingerprint matches what's printed in the ceremony binder. Test-sign a dummy update and verify on a spare hub unit. After the signing checks pass, the recovery passphrase is recorded directly below.

unlock words, yajof-tagug: caseth-kelmir-druael-tamion-rusath-sorael-quenion-julath-ralael-joreth-wendor-holius-gormir